Output c3e15e51e289a1985f2a40a07ef6d705b184fbe17cd95b481f37396f30762d2e:3

value
22562610
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f89c82a37c77dafa866071b430a960924ace3bec OP_EQUAL
address
MWZhJXkF7AdaqwxZwrdQcqYon7Rf87x1hn
transaction
c3e15e51e289a1985f2a40a07ef6d705b184fbe17cd95b481f37396f30762d2e
spent
true